Official Title: Treatment of Menstrual Cycle Alterations in Women With PCOS of Phenotype D Using Dietary Supplementation That Combines Diosgenin, Vitamin D and Alpha-lactalbumin
Brief Summary:
In this study, female patients diagnosed with PCOS of phenotype D will be enrolled.They generally display the following characteristics: menstrual cycle alterations; polycystic ovary morphology at ultrasound; normal blood levels of androgen, particularly testosterone; no signs of clinical hyperandrogenism.Current treatments for this condition include insulin sensitizers (such as metformin) and hormonal contraceptives.However, this specific phenotype of PCOS do not feature metabolic or hormonal alterations, and the…
